The 2026 World Cup will be the largest ever held, with matches across 16 host cities in the United States, Mexico, and Canada. This geographic scale creates complex transportation challenges including airport arrival surges, overlapping hospitality schedules, private client programs, executive hosting, hotel transfers, and inter-city travel windows that converge simultaneously, often on match days with heightened security and restricted traffic zones.
The platform provides a unified operating environment where planners can oversee their entire ground transportation program in real time, monitor flight arrivals, manage last-minute itinerary changes, track live vehicle locations, and coordinate transfers between airports, hotels, hospitality venues, and stadiums while maintaining visibility across cities and time zones.
U.S. host cities include Atlanta, Boston, Dallas, Houston, Kansas City, Los Angeles, Miami, New York/New Jersey, Philadelphia, San Francisco Bay Area, and Seattle. Additional host cities include Mexico City, Guadalajara, and Monterrey in Mexico, and Toronto and Vancouver in Canada.
